Lincoln band to bang out interpretive tribute show By Jason Hardy Senior Reporter The local band HOWLOOSEA , NATION consists of four people: an aerial photographer, an eye surgeon, an anthropologist and a Bohemian. Think that’s weird? The band’s instruments include outdated electronic musical mecha nisms, like theremins and Moogs, as well as things like oil cans, plastic tubing and a coffee can here and there. Tonight HOWLOOSEANATION will perform the music of Weldon Kees at the Sheldon Memorial Art Gallery, 12th and R streets. Marie Baldridge, frontman for the group, said tonight’s performance would be a combination of Kees’ music and HOWLOOSEANATION’s own musical creations. ;; “Some of it we’ve taken his lyrics and set diem to music of our own and others we’re doing straight,” Baldridge said. He said the group wasn’t familiar with Kees’ work before taking on this project, so adapting it into a musical performance was challenging. “It’s been a challenge, but I think we’ve got a lot out of it,” Baldridge said. “We’ve grown as musicians and we’ve kind of picked up musical forms from this that we wouldn’t have had.” He said that although they would be playing another person’s material, HOWLOOSEANATION’s input would be obvious. “There will always be an element of chaos and randomness to our per formances because that’s what we really like,” Baldridge said. Ed Rumbaugh, percussionist for the band, said the performance would be a stripped-down representation of Rees’ work, while still staying true to his original intent. “We’re going to present his music in an almost naive way,” Rumbaugh said. “We’ve taken the music and minimized it “We’re interested in the spontane ity that happens when you get a bunch of people together, and that’s what we feel Weldon Rees was all about.
